About Shamrock Cottage
Shamrock Cottage is a four-bedroom property in Turners Hill, Crawley, Crawley (RH10 4NS). It has council tax band E. It is a listed building, which means external alterations are tightly controlled but it may qualify for heritage tax reliefs. Other recorded features include notable views. Period features are noted in the property record.
Most recent transfer: October 2022 at £875,000.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end. 9 planning records sit against the property, 0 approved, 0 refused. Across 1999–2022, sale prices on this property compounded at 4.7% per year.
